Water Leak Detection: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ained messes.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ect and needs professional expertise. |
| Leaking pipe under sink | No | Yes | Leaking pipes can lead to significant water damage and need professional repair. |
| Condensation buildup in attic | No | Yes | Condensation buildup can lead to mold growth and needs professional expertise to address. |
| Hidden water leak in crawl space | No | Yes | Hidden water leaks in crawl spaces can be difficult to detect and need professional expertise. |

Water Leak Detection Cost in the 84244 Area
The cost of water leak detection in the 84244 area can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and the local conditions. Our team offers free estimates, and we’ll work with you to develop a plan that meets your specific needs. Here’s a rough estimate of the costs involved: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ials involved |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, type of materials involved |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
| Water Leak Detection |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of the issue, size of the affected area |
